When selecting quality bearings online, it is crucial to consider the advantages and disadvantages of different types. The following table provides a comparison of common bearing types:
Bearing Type | Pros | Cons |
---|---|---|
Ball Bearings | - Low friction - High speed capability - Widely available | - Limited load capacity - Susceptible to misalignment |
Roller Bearings | - High load capacity - Durability - Suitable for harsh environments | - Higher friction - More complex design |
Needle Bearings | - Low profile - High load capacity - Compact design | - Limited speed capability - Sensitive to contamination |
Thrust Bearings | - High axial load capacity - Compact size - Suitable for space-constrained applications | - Not suitable for radial loads - Limited speed capability |

Bearing Materials | Characteristics | Applications |
---|---|---|
Steel | Durable, high load capacity, cost-effective | General industrial applications, construction equipment, machinery |
Stainless Steel | Corrosion-resistant, high strength, low maintenance | Food processing, chemical processing, marine environments |
Ceramic | High temperature resistance, low friction, long life | Aerospace, medical devices, high-speed machinery |
Bronze | Self-lubricating, low friction, corrosion-resistant | Fluid handling systems, pumps, marine applications |
Plastic | Non-abrasive, lightweight, cost-effective | Conveyor systems, packaging machinery, low-load applications |
